Just tried my Magic trackpad. It can connect to the Surface and left click works, unfortunately right click does not (even the two finger right click). Same as on my Windows 8 laptop (though there is a driver you can install for non-RT devices to get it to work properly).
 
I can confirm that the magic mouse works with the Surface RT, but scrolling does not. I was able to pair, left/right click on things just fine, but not scroll. Hope that helps.
